An exciting opportunity has arisen for a motivated and enthusiastic individual to join our expanding pharmacy team, which includes innovative roles such as Independent Prescribers and Consultant Pharmacists, to provide comprehensive clinical pharmacy services across community health and mental health specialities.

We welcome applications from newly qualified, band 6 or equivalent pharmacists. Hospital and/or mental health experience is desirable however not essential, as we will provide in‑house training to upskill in areas identified for development. Applicants may be employed directly at a Band 7 level if they demonstrate the necessary skills and experience.

The role is largely patient‑facing and focussed on developing robust clinical skills to manage co‑morbid presentations via our rotational programme.

The base for this role will be Goodmayes Hospital, Barley Lane, Ilford, however as a rotational post there may be a requirement for periodic travel to other sites around NELFT. We have developed a bespoke training package to aid development and you will be supported by a clinical supervisor during the provision of a clinical pharmacy service including activities such as attending wards rounds, patient counselling and responding to clinical queries across:

  • Community Health Services including inpatient frailty wards, hospital discharge services and supporting specialist community services such as stroke rehabilitation, diabetes, respiratory and palliative care
  • Adult and Older Adult Mental Health Services including inpatient wards, Psychiatric Liaison Services, Psychiatric Intensive Care Unit, Forensic Services, Learning Disabilities, Perinatal Mental Health, Home Treatment Teams and Community Mental Health Teams
  • Child and Adolescent mental health services (CAMHS) in both inpatient and community settings

You should be proactive in developing and using your clinical skills and knowledge to improve care through the delivery of efficient medicines optimisation. There will be opportunities for involvement in teaching, quality improvement and postgraduate study. Please refer to the job description for further details of the Band 6 to 7 Progression Pathway.
